Depends on what the item is, how much you're asking for it, and how much it's worth. I had a car I needed to sell ASAP about 2 years ago. I was asking well under KBB because I wanted it gone in a day or 2. A guy wanted it, I told him 2 others were coming that day, he said he couldn't come until the next morning. So he offered $200 more if I held it for him until the next morning. I didn't hold it for him, but the other 2 ended up not wanting it. So I ended up getting $200 more. It's not unheard of for people to offer you more $$$ in hopes you'll hold an item for them.
That's only true where there are multiple offers. Unsolicited offers above the asking price are always a scam. Always. There are no exceptions to this.
